<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??一站式輕松地調用各大LLM模型接口,支持GPT4、智譜、豆包、星火、月之暗面及文生圖、文生視頻 廣告
                [TOC] # 索引失效情況 1.不在索引上計算,自動或手動類型轉換 2. mysql使用(!=或<>)的時候無法使用索引會導致全表掃描 3. `is null`, `is not null`無法使用索引 4. 字符串不加單引號索引失效 5. 少用or,用他連接時索引會失效 6. 復合索引,左前綴,不要跳過中間列 7. 存儲引擎不能使用索引中范圍條件右邊的列 **復合索引,排序也算使用索引的順序** **復合索引,排序也要符合左原則** # 強制和忽略索引 ~~~ explain select CustName,count(1) c from WorkOrder force index(ix_date) where CreateDate>'2016-5-1' and CreateDate<'2017-1-1' group by CustName having c>100 order by c desc; ~~~ **假如我不想用索引了怎么辦?** 可以使用`ignore index()`,這個指令可以強制Mysql在查詢時,不使用某索引 # 禁止使用查詢緩存 `sql_no_cache` ~~~ select sql_no_cache count(*) from roi_summary; ~~~ # in和exists in 是把外表和內表作hash 連接, 而exists是對外表作loop循環,每次loop循環再對內表進行查詢。 一直以來認為exists比in效率高的說法是不準確的。 如果查詢的兩個表大小相當,那么用in和exists差別不大。 如果兩個表中一個較小,一個是大表,則子查詢表大的用exists,子查詢表小的用in: --- not in 和not exists如果查詢語句使用了not in 那么內外表都進行全表掃描,沒有用到索引; 而not extsts 的子查詢依然能用到表上的索引。所以無論那個表大,用not exists都比not in要快。 # groupby * groupby本質上是先排序后分組,遵照索引建的最左前綴 * 當無法使用索引列,增大`max_length_for_sort_data`參數的設置+增大`sort_buffer_size`參數的設置 * where高于having,能寫在where限定的條件就不要去having限定了
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看